The Hydractive regulator has a screw in plug, which will be sealed with an O ring, I can't check the size of that at present.

See the diagram in this linked thread for the plug. viewtopic.php?t=8100

Image of stiffness regulator.
https://www.andre-citroen-club.de/uploa ... 195e3e.jpg

For rapid sinking check the return pipes for excess fluid return and also the brake doseur valve isn't being held partially on. A seized brake bell crank can hold the doseur valve slightly open, so it returns fluid rapidly.

The brake Doseur is mounted in the scuttle, under the wiper mechanism.

The Hydractive regulator will have had high pressure fluid trapped in it due to not depressurising in the correct order: Lower car, open 12mm bleed bolt on regulator, switch off engine.

A standard hydropneumatic system releases pressure from all locations by simply lowering the car and opening the 12mm bleed bolt, but a hydractive system uses system pressure to open the shuttle valve to the Hydractive regulator spheres.
If the engine is switched off before the car is lowered then the 12mm bleed bolt is opened, the system pressure drops and the closes the hydractive shuttle valve, thus locks suspension pressure in the Hydractive spheres and associated hydraulic block passages, hence the spurt of pressurised fluid.

To access the Doseur valve one would normally remove the plastic scuttle trim, but a seized bell crank can be lubricated and worked free from the opening at the end of the scuttle trim: spray with lubricant, and work it on/off repeatedly until free. Keep the pivot greased.
